Subject to declarable interests all Members of the Committee have the right to vote on all matters of business considered by the Committee.
Rule No. 13.5.5 of the Constitution states that Members do not vote or take part in the meeting’s discussions on a proposal unless they have been present to hear the entire debate, including the officer’s introduction to the matter.
The Chairman, under Part E3 paragraph 9.2 has a second or casting vote should there be equal numbers of votes for and against an item. This provision makes it quite clear that the Chairman is entitled to vote on any item of business. There is no restriction or limitation on how the second or casting vote should be exercised nor is there a requirement that the right be exercised at all.
